Cases that go to trial

Mesothelioma lawsuits can be a bit complicated however, a majority of claims reach settlement agreements before reaching trial. If a case is brought to trial the jury will determine what the victim is eligible for. A verdict at trial can also be appealed, which can delay compensation payments for months or even years.

In the United States, the maj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ed by personal injury lawyers. They seek financial compensation for victims' medical bills or lost wages, among other. Compensation from a mesothelioma suit can't bring back health or the love of a loved one. However, it can help patients family members and the legal system receive the best possible care.

The discovery stage of a mesothelioma lawsuit can be prolonged for months as lawyers collect evidence and testify. A mesothelioma lawyer can interview former and current workers who can provide valuable information about asbestos exposure. The lawyer will also collect medical records to prove that asbestos exposure caused a mesothelioma diagnosis. A patient may be asked to give an oral deposition at this stage of the process, which could be recorded and played back to the jury in the event of a trial.

Wrongful death claims seek compensation for the loss of a loved one to m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ness. These lawsuits are filed to obtain justice for those who exposed their victims to asbestos negligently. Wrongful death lawsuits are filed by spouses, children, or other dependents who have lost loved ones.

A mesothelioma attorney can assist victims in determining the amount of compensation they are entitled to receive. The compensation from a mesothelioma suit may include economic, non-economic, and punitive damages. Economic damages include payments for future and past medical expenses, lost wages and funeral costs. Non-economic damages can include pain and discomfort, lo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are a kind of punishment that aims to deter asbestos-related companies from engaging in illegal, oppressive, or grossly negligent actions.

Additionally mesothelioma lawyers are able to assist victims and their families in filing lawsuits for wrongful deaths. Wrongful Death claims are comparable to personal injury lawsuits and seek compensation for the loss of a loved one's death caused by asbestos exposure. These claims can be made by spouses, children or any other family members who were close to asbestos-related victims.
